Chapter 6
I heard the door open and as I saw Christian I lunged for him. But I should have none better.
I heard the pop and I felt an impact on my stomach but kept going.
"Christian…" I whispered as I grabbed my stomach.
"NOOOOO!" He cried as I tried to catch my breath.
The man looked at me and realized what he'd done. In fear he went to run but was slammed against the door.
I watched Christian pick up the gun and fire many times. Whether they were aimless shots or not they ended up in one spot… the man was dead.
Christian turned back toward me and I tried to smile. What had I done? My life was ending and I had done nothing but toy with his emotions…
"Christian…" I mumbled again.
I almost collapsed when he caught me in time.
*Prying her hand from her stomach I saw the bloody mess. I'd come to late. If only I had stayed or moved faster.
"I'm sorry. I'm so sorry." She tried to whisper. I held her closer and closer.
"Shh… no." I said. She began violently coughing. Blood dribbled from her lip. Why did this feel so familiar?
Suddenly a flash back of the night of Spectacular, Spectacular crossed my mind.
"I'm sorry Christian… I… I'm… I'm dying."
But more coughing pulled me out of my trance.
"Christian I'm sorry… I'm not going to make it." She whispered with all her strength. I held her closer.
"I'm cold Christian… So cold…" She cried through tears.
I held her closer.
"I love you." I whispered to her. And I did whether she did or not…
"Chr-Ch-Christian I lo…" But I couldn't stand to see her in pain as she gasped for more air. Nuzzling her face I leaned down and kissed her. If she was going to leave me too then that was the most she could give to make me happy… a kiss. I gave her a little smile as she tried to return it.
"I can't go on with out you."
"Yes you can Christian… you must… must try… for me…" I cried harder at her words.
"Promise me… promise me Christian."
"I promise." Kissing her again I practically felt the life in her leave.
"I love you." She whimpered. I heard it but didn't care for what she saved me from. A life was not a life without her init.
"I love you." She whispered again… taking a few gasping breaths I softly kissed her one last time and…
I let it all out as she lay limp in my arms. What was I to do now?
"No… no… Don't leave… please?" Was all I could cry. Couldn't God see this? Didn't he know she didn't deserve this?
"There's no love - like your love
And no other - could give more love
There's nowhere - unless you're there
All the time - all the way."
I whispered as everything went white around us both.
